**Te whiwhinga mahi | The Opportunity**
Te Pūriri o Te Ora - Auckland’s Regional Cancer and Blood Service based at Auckland City Hospital is the leading provider of cancer care in the Auckland region, serving a large and varied population of around 1.7 million people.
The Auckland City Hospital Radiation Oncology Department is the largest single site department in Australasia. Now is the time to join a modern and busy department with nearly 3000 new patients per year. Techniques used within the department are in line with worldwide developments -SABR, SBRT for lung and Spine patients, Deep Inhalation Breath Hold for breast patients.
**Our equipment includes**:
- 4 Varian treatment units including millennium MLC and portal imaging /OBI, conebeam CT/ VMAT/IMRT
- 2 Elekta Versa HD with Hexapod couch
- Catalyst SGRT
- Siemens Sensation Open and Somatom Edge Plus CT scanners
- Pinnacle and Ray Station planning systems
- Superficial unit
- Brachytherapy
- Oncology acute clinic and ward
- ARiA and MOSIAQ patient management systems

**Ko wai mātou | Our Organisation**
We are Te Whatu Ora Te Toka Tumai Auckland. We provide health and disability services to more than half a million people living in central Auckland, regional services for Northland and greater Auckland, and specialist national services for the whole of New Zealand. Our main sites are Auckland City Hospital, Greenlane Clinical Centre and Starship Children’s Hospital, located in central Auckland.
We are part of Te Whatu Ora - Health New Zealand, the overarching organisation for New Zealand’s National Health Service. Te Whatu Ora leads the day-to-day running of the health system, with functions delivered at local, district, regional and national levels.
We are committed to upholding Te Tiriti o Waitangi and providing culturally safe care. We value role modelling manaakitanga as demonstrated by Ngāti Whātua in the gifting of their whenua on which our hospitals stand. We aspire to having a workforce reflective of the communities we serve and achieving equitable outcomes for all.
